6 WAYS TO LOWER YOUR BLOOD SUGAR WITH ... - COOKING LIGHT
04/04/2019 · One caveat to the fruit rule: Opt for whole fruit over juices or smoothies. An 8-oz. glass of orange juice has twice as much the sugar and only a quarter of the fiber as a medium orange. Fruit can be high in sugar, and without the fiber to slow absorption, a smoothie or glass of juice can make your blood sugar spike.

13 FOODS TO HELP LOWER (OR REGULATE) BLOOD SUGAR - BEN'S ...
12/10/2020 · When blood sugar levels rise due to eating, stress, and other normal body functions, the pancreas releases enough insulin to bring blood sugar levels back to a healthy range. When blood sugar imbalances exist, the pancreas either doesn’t produce enough insulin to regulate blood sugars, or the cells don’t respond to insulin-like they should.

HYPOGLYCEMIA DIET: HOW TO PREVENT LOW BLOOD SUGAR
17/10/2019 · Normal blood glucose, or blood sugar, levels range from 70-140 mg/dL, not counting the rise immediately after eating. Thus, hypoglycemia is defined when blood sugar levels fall below 70 mg/dL. When blood sugar drops within 4 hours of eating a meal, a person may be experiencing reactive hypoglycemia.
